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the spaghetti according to package instructions until al dente. Reserve 1/2 cup of pasta cooking water before draining.
While the pasta cooks, prepare the tomato vinaigrette. Slice the cherry tomatoes in halves or quarters, depending on their size.
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the olive oil, red wine vinegar, salt, black pepper, and red chili flakes.
In a small skillet,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at. Mince the garlic and sauté it in the skillet for 1-2 minutes until fragrant. Do not let it brown.
Add the sautéed garlic and cherry tomatoes to the mixing bowl with the vinaigrette. Toss to combine, letting the tomatoes soak in the flavors.
Once the pasta is done, transfer it to the vinaigrette and tomato mixture. Add the reserved pasta water, a little at a time, to help coat the spaghetti evenly and create a silky sauce.
Tear or chop the basil leaves and mix them into the pasta. Grate the parmesan cheese on top and toss gently to combine.
Taste the pasta and adjust seasoning if necessary, adding more salt or black pepper as needed.
Serve warm or at room temperature, garnished with additional basil and parmesan cheese if desired.
